Comment 5 Sam Wouters 2004-05-31 09:53:23 UTC
The ebuild failes complaining about "xml2pot" missing. Installing kdesdk solved this. I thought digikam didn't depend on kdesdk?
Comment 6 Carsten Lohrke (RETIRED) gentoo-dev 2004-06-09 13:28:40 UTC
The "xml2pot" dependency is a known upstream bug. Ordinary KDE application shouldn't depend on kdesdk. Commited. :)
